American College of Acupuncture and Oriental Med vs. West Coast University-Texas

Both American College of Acupuncture and Oriental Med and West Coast University-Texas are Private, 4 years schools located in Texas. The following statements compare American College of Acupuncture and Oriental Med and West Coast University-Texas with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
  • Both schools are private.
  • West Coast University-Texas's tuition ($36,854) is more expensive than American College of Acupuncture and Oriental Med ($17,280).
  • Both schools have same students to faculty ratio of 17 to 1.
  • West Coast University-Texas (2,673 students) is larger than American College of Acupuncture and Oriental Med (76 students) with more enrolled students.
